Abundance of hair sized en route to Burma

Kaladan Press Tuesday, 29 April 2008

Teknaf, Bangladesh: An abundance of hair worth Taka 2.1 million was sized by Bangladesh Rifles (BDR) from the Bangladesh-Burma border on 27 April, while it was being smuggled to Burma, according to our correspondent.

The hair was brought to Teknaf from various places to be smuggled to Burma. It was kept in a place near a Buddhist temple of Chawdhury Para in Nilla union, Cox's Bazaar district, sources said.

On being tipped off, the commander of Nilla BDR out post went to the spot and sized a huge number of sacks of hair worth Taka 2.1 million en route to Burma. Sensing the presence of the BDR, the smugglers fled. No body was arrested.

However, the BDR filed a case in the Teknaf police station against the smugglers, said a close aide of the BDR.
